I would like to thank you for working hard to fix my laptop. I was sure that it was going to end up in the trash. The screen was completely white because the fan broke and the laptop was over-heating. I was afraid that my hard drive was done. We told Sony what the problem was and they said that it would cost from around $500 or more to fix. This is about half the price of the laptop, so this was not an option for us. My husband found the KMC Tech Guy on Ramstein Yard Sales. He contacted us often to let us know the status. Later, the same night we dropped of the computer, he already had the fan working, but it was not looking good for the screen. He did not give up and told us that we could order a screen and he would try to fix it, but it was a long shot. He was able to install a new screen and get the computer working again. We are very thankful that he was honest with us every step of the way and that he did everything he could to fix the computer. Thanks KMCTECHGUY !
